analogartist
Junior Member level 2
Negative setup time and postive hold time?
I came across a differential FF ( had data /datab and out/outb)which has a -ve setup time and +ve hold time. This has me throughly confused. Supposed the setup time is -10ps and hod time is 30ps ,and clock starts at 0s-does this mean in the time from the 0 to 30ps if there is a transition on the data , the FF fails?.. How would you distingusih between setup violation and a hold violation?
Moreover if the data transistion is from 0 to 1 or 1 to 0 how would this affect the setup/hold time?
Would appreciate if anyone throws light on this....?
I came across a differential FF ( had data /datab and out/outb)which has a -ve setup time and +ve hold time. This has me throughly confused. Supposed the setup time is -10ps and hod time is 30ps ,and clock starts at 0s-does this mean in the time from the 0 to 30ps if there is a transition on the data , the FF fails?.. How would you distingusih between setup violation and a hold violation?
Moreover if the data transistion is from 0 to 1 or 1 to 0 how would this affect the setup/hold time?
Would appreciate if anyone throws light on this....?